Peter Pletcher Rides Cape Town to Grand Working Hunter Tricolor at Horse Shows by the Bay II

Traverse City, MI - July 26, 2007 - Overcast skies gave way to sunshine as the second day of Horse Shows by the Bay II got underway. This second week of competition has been awarded the prestigious World Champion Hunter Rider sanctioning by the American Hunter-Jumper Foundation. Some of the country's best professionals, amateurs and juniors will compete at Flintfields this week for coveted WCHR points.

Two-time WCHR winner Peter Pletcher rode Cape Town, owned by Becky Gochman, to the Second Year Green Working Hunter championship and Grand Working Hunter tricolor. According to the American Hunter-Jumper Foundation website, as of July 23, Pletcher was third in the WCHR rider award standings. "This is the kind of horse show you want for the WCHR, where [the management] really tries to make it the best they can for the rated hunters," explained Pletcher. Ashland Farm's Ken Smith rode Premier, owned by Amie Rosenthal, to the Second Year Green Working Hunter reserve championship.

The Green and Regular Conformation Hunter divisions were combined today. Tim Goguen guided Boulevard Deir, owned by Janet Read, to the championship while Pletcher and MacArthur Park received the reserve. Goguen and Boulevard Deir also received the Grand Conformation Hunter Championship.

Pletcher earned another tricolor with Leonardo, owned by Priscilla Flawn-Chopp, in the Regular Working Hunter division. Louise Serio, also a two-time WCHR winner, earned reserve champion on Reese, owned by Shaw Johnson Price. "They've tried to do everything right out here, and they're doing a great job. I think this week is special because of the WCHR scores and they also have a big hunter classic [on Saturday]," said Serio.

Earlier in the day, Goguen guided Allejandro, owned by Katie Dinan, to the First Year Green Working Hunter championship. Pletcher rode Mary Jane Stone's Surella to the reserve championship.

All of today's champions from the Polk Family Main Hunter Ring received a beautifully embroidered wool cooler courtesy of Ann K. Hubbard's Tack Shop.
